Claude Code를 기술별 전담 에이전트로 나눠 쓰는 방법 공유
한 사용자가 Claude Code를 단일 AI 하나로 쓰는 대신, 각 작업 종류마다 전담 에이전트를 배치하는 방식으로 재구성했다. 특정 기술(예: 테스트, 코드 리뷰, 문서화)에 특화된 에이전트가 요청을 받아 처리하는 구조다. 이 방법이 효과적인지 커뮤니티 의견을 묻는 게시글이다.
기존에는 Claude Code 하나가 모든 요청을 처리했지만, 이 사용자는 '스킬 라우팅(skill routing)'이라는 방식을 도입했다. 들어오는 요청의 종류를 먼저 판별한 뒤, 그에 맞는 전담 에이전트에게 넘기는 구조다. 예를 들어 버그 수정 요청은 '디버깅 에이전트'가, 문서 작성 요청은 '문서화 에이전트'가 처리하는 식이다.
이렇게 하면 각 에이전트가 자기 역할에만 집중하기 때문에 맥락이 덜 섞이고, 응답 품질이 높아질 수 있다. 1인 개발자나 메이커처럼 혼자 여러 작업을 동시에 다루는 사람에게 특히 유용한 접근법이다. 아직 실험적인 단계지만, AI 도구를 구조적으로 활용하려는 시도로 주목할 만하다.
핵심 포인트
- Claude Code 하나 대신 역할별로 나뉜 여러 에이전트를 사용하는 구조
- 요청 종류를 자동 판별해 맞는 에이전트로 전달하는 '스킬 라우팅' 방식
- 각 에이전트가 하나의 역할에만 집중해 응답 품질이 높아질 수 있음
- 1인 개발자처럼 다양한 작업을 혼자 처리하는 사람에게 특히 유용
- 아직 커뮤니티에서 실험 중인 단계로, 비슷한 사례를 공유하는 글
용어 한 줄 설명
- 테스트
- 소프트웨어가 의도한 대로 작동하는지 확인하는 과정으로, 버그(오류)를 찾아내는 작업이다.
- 코드 리뷰
- 코드를 배포하기 전에 문제나 개선점을 확인하는 과정입니다.
- 스킬 라우팅
- 들어오는 요청의 종류를 파악해 그에 맞는 전담 에이전트로 자동 연결해주는 방식.
- skill
- 반복 업무를 처리하도록 정리한 재사용 가능한 지시나 절차입니다.
- 버그 수정
- 프로그램이 잘못 작동하던 문제를 고치는 일입니다.
- 버그
- 프로그램이 예상과 다르게 동작하게 만드는 문제입니다.
- 맥락
- AI가 답을 만들 때 참고하는 설명, 파일, 이전 대화 같은 정보입니다.
- AI 도구
- 사람의 일을 도와 글, 코드, 이미지 등을 만들어 주는 소프트웨어입니다.